According to a chart compiled by fans on Reddit, the top six toughest finds in Pokémon Go are Ditto, and Mew, Mewtwo, Moltres, Zapdos, Articuno. These Pokémon has not been spotted by any one thus far in-game, leading many to wonder if they are even obtainable through natural methods. A fan who shared what he said is Pokémon Go's code discovered data files for each of the six Pokémon currently missing-in-action, nevertheless, implying they are available within the game.

Once any number of Pokemon is placed into gyms to defend, check the Store page and search for a shield icon in the top right. The number inside will list the variety of Pokemon you've protecting gyms, and once every 21 hours, a Defender Bonus will reward the player with PokeCoins and Stardust, increasing the quantity of each added Pokemon currently defending a gym.

To hatch an egg, check your Pokemon list and hit the tab labeled "Eggs." Clicking on the egg will prompt you to put it in an incubator to begin the procedure for hatching said egg. Note that you just have one incubator to start with, but more can be bought from the Shop, or rewarded for reaching certain levels - although the store and other variations will break after three uses - while your beginning incubator has unlimited uses.
In Pokemon Go, you can often locate Eggs in the wild, usually by socializing with PokeStops to locate free things. There are different kinds of Pokemon Eggs which can hatch into numerous Pokemon, but to observe them you will need to do a little work. Each player begins with one Egg Incubator, which allows you to hatch an egg after a certain amount of steps are taken, tracked by your phone's GPS and Pedometer and the game.
So why are these monsters so rare? Most of this list checks out; in the Pokémon games, Mewtwo, and each renowned bird are only located in particular places, while Mew is historically among the most challenging monsters to locate and catch. As for Ditto, however, although the Normal-type isn't classified as a legendary, it can be tough to locate in many of the traditional games. That is due in part to its breeding abilities that are distinctive; the Pokémon breed and can mimic with almost any other to reproduce Pokémon.
